WebHow Calculated When a task is first created, the percent work complete is zero percent. If you enter actual work for the task, Project calculates percent work complete as follows: Percent Work Complete = (Actual Work / Work) * 100. If you type a value in the % Work Complete field, Project automatically calculates actual work and remaining work. WebSep 23, 2024 · This is shown in the formula below: =B3*1.05 Or we could write the formula as: =B3*105% These formulas simply multiply the value by five percent more than the whole of itself (100 percent). As a result, a 20 percent increase would be multiplied by 120 percent, and a 15 percent increase would be 115 percent (or 1.15). READ NEXT
